# Mozambique travel advisory: Level 2: Exercise Increased Caution

> Official levels only. Not travel or medical advice. The advisory may assign different levels to regions inside the destination.

- State Department level: Level 2: Exercise Increased Caution
- Advisory date: 2025-06-16
- Source note: Updated to reflect change in overall travel advisory level from 3 to 2 due to decrease of election related protests, and addition of Niassa Special Reserve to Do Not Travel section.

## State Department summary

Unplanned protests remain possible throughout the country and can quickly become violent. Protests may temporarily block major roads, including toll booths and border crossings.
